Causes of Leaves Falling Over

πŸŒͺ️ Environmental Stressors

Temperature fluctuations can wreak havoc on your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ny. Extreme heat or cold can lead to weakened foliage, causing leaves to droop and fall.

Humidity levels also play a crucial role. Low humidity can sap moisture from the leaves, resulting in drooping and an overall lack of vigor.

πŸ’§ Soil Moisture Issues

Overwatering is a common culprit behind drooping leaves. Waterlogged soil can suffocate roots, leading to poor health and a decline in foliage.

On the flip side, underwatering can cause drought stress. Symptoms include dry, crispy leaves and drooping stems, signaling that your plant is in distress.

πŸ₯¦ Nutrient Deficiencies

A nitrogen deficiency often manifests as yellowing leaves and stunted growth. This nutrient is vital for lush, green foliage, and its absence can be detrimental.

Potassium deficiency can also lead to drooping leaves. You might notice browning edges and weakened stems, indicating that your plant needs a nutrient boost.

🐜 Pest Infestations

Common pests like aphids and spider mites can cause significant damage. Identifying these pests early is key to preventing further stress on your plant.

Signs of damage include leaf curling, discoloration, and an overall decline in plant health. If you notice these symptoms, it’s time to investigate further.

πŸ„ Fungal Diseases

Root rot is a serious issue often linked to overwatering. Symptoms include mushy roots and wilting foliage, signaling that your plant is struggling.

Leaf spot is another fungal disease to watch for. It can lead to unsightly spots on leaves and further compromise the health of your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ny.

Solutions and Treatments

Adjusting Watering Practices πŸ’§

  1. Establish a watering schedule: Water your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ny based on soil moisture levels. This ensures the plant receives just the right amount of hydration.

  2. Techniques for checking soil moisture: Use the finger testβ€”stick your finger about an inch into the soil. Alternatively, a moisture meter can provide a more accurate reading.

  3. Signs of proper watering: Look for healthy, upright foliage. If the leaves are perky and vibrant, you’re on the right track.

Fertilization Techniques for Healthy Growth 🌱

  • Recommended fertilizers: Opt for balanced NPK ratios to support overall plant health. A 10-10-10 fertilizer is a great choice for Goldilocks Creeping Jenny.

  • Timing of fertilization: Fertilize during the growing season, typically in spring and early summer. This timing helps the plant absorb nutrients when it needs them most.

Pest Control Methods 🐞

  • Organic options: Consider using neem oil or insecticidal soap to combat pests. Introducing beneficial insects can also help keep the pest population in check.

  • Chemical treatments: If infestations are severe, synthetic pesticides may be necessary. Use them as a last resort and follow the instructions carefully.

Disease Management Strategies 🦠

  • Prevention of root rot: Ensure your soil is well-draining to prevent excess moisture. This is crucial for maintaining healthy roots.

  • Treatment for leaf spot: Remove any affected leaves promptly to prevent the spread of disease. Fungicides can also be effective in treating leaf spot issues.

Preventative Measures

Best Practices for Soil Preparation 🌱

Soil preparation is crucial for the health of your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ny. Incorporating organic matter into the soil enhances moisture retention, ensuring your plants stay hydrated without becoming waterlogged.

Testing the soil pH is equally important. The ideal pH range for Goldilocks Creeping Jenny is between 6.0 and 7.0, promoting optimal nutrient absorption.

Ideal Planting Conditions β˜€οΈ

Sunlight plays a vital role in the growth of your Creeping Jenny. Ensure your plants receive at least six hours of direct sunlight daily for robust health and vibrant foliage.

Spacing is another key factor. Proper spacing allows for optimal air circulation, reducing the risk of disease and promoting healthy growth.

Regular Maintenance Tips βœ‚οΈ

Regular pruning helps maintain the shape and health of your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ny. Trim back any overgrown or damaged stems to encourage new growth and prevent overcrowding.

Monitoring your plants is essential for early detection of pests and diseases. Regular checks can help you catch issues before they escalate, keeping your plants thriving.

Seasonal Considerations

Care During Different Seasons 🌱

Spring is a crucial time for your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ny. It's the season for fertilization and monitoring new growth, ensuring your plant starts strong.

In summer, adjust your watering practices to combat the heat. Increased temperatures can lead to rapid moisture loss, so keep an eye on soil moisture levels.

Preparing for Winter Dormancy ❄️

As fall approaches, it's time to prepare your plant for dormancy. Mulching is essential; it protects the roots from freezing temperatures.

Before the frost hits, ensure your plant is adequately watered. This helps maintain moisture levels and supports root health through the cold months.

Adjusting Care Based on Growth Cycles πŸ”„

Recognizing the growth phases of your Goldilocks Creeping Jenny is vital. During active growth, focus on fertilization and watering; in dormancy, reduce care to prevent stress.
